Conclusion
Daiwa 24 Certate SW 4000-HX edges out Shimano TLD 20X with slightly better overall performance, especially on the maximum drag (12kg / 26,46lbs) and the total score (8.04 out of 10). Still, Shimano TLD 20X holds its own with strengths like a ball bearings of 4 and a gear ratio of 3.6:1, making it a solid choice depending on your preferences and fishing needs.
What's the difference between Shimano TLD and Daiwa 24 Certate SW?
Shimano TLD 20X
- With a gear ratio of 5.33 out of 10 (3.6:1), torque gets higher priority than speed and makes the reel great for deep sea drops or hauling heavy fish from the bottom
- A bearing score of 7 out of 10 (4) provides decent smoothness with moderate corrosion resistance
Daiwa 24 Certate SW 4000-HX
- At 5.82 out of 10 (12kg / 26,46lbs), the drag is on the lighter side—suitable for smaller saltwater species or finesse-style presentations
